What equipment is needed to start a Junkdoor franchise?

Starting a Junkdoor franchise requires the core equipment needed to deliver professional junk removal service safely, efficiently, and in line with brand standards. This includes approved hauling vehicles, loading tools, protective equipment, communication tools, and job-site support gear that allows the crew to complete residential and commercial pickups reliably. Equipment is not secondary in this business; it is the operating foundation that makes the service possible.

Compared with a very small informal hauling startup, a franchise operation requires a more complete and structured equipment setup because the service has to be delivered consistently across all markets. A professionally equipped franchise is faster, safer, and more scalable than a minimally equipped operator relying on improvised tools or non-standard vehicles. That difference directly affects loading speed, crew productivity, and customer confidence.

The most important equipment category is the approved vehicle because truck capacity determines how much volume can be removed in a single visit and how efficiently routes can be run. Supporting tools such as dollies, hand trucks, straps, lifting aids, protective blankets, bins, shovels, rakes, and cleanup tools improve loading efficiency and reduce handling risk. Safety gear such as gloves, high-visibility apparel, back-support practices, and other job-ready protections also form part of a proper operating setup.

Equipment readiness also supports better service quality. Crews that arrive with the right tools can remove bulky furniture, appliances, boxed clutter, and mixed debris faster than crews that are underprepared. Compared with incomplete equipment setups, a properly provisioned franchise reduces delay, improves job control, and supports safer removal in tight spaces, stair carries, and heavier load conditions.

Junkdoor franchise equipment requirements therefore include the full set of vehicles, hauling tools, safety gear, and operating materials needed to perform the service at brand level. The definitive best practice is to open with a complete professional setup that supports speed, safety, consistency, and efficient route-based service delivery.
